General Information
Title: Emendemus in melius
Composer: Orlando di Lasso
Number of voices: 5vv Voicing: SATTB
Genre: Sacred, Motet, Responsory for Lent I
Language: Latin
Instruments: A cappella
Published: 1571, Moduli quinis vocibus nunquam hactenus editi, (Paris)
Description: To be sung during the Distribution of Ashes on Ash Wednesday.
